BOWLING.

TIMARU TOURNAMENT. YESTERDAY'S RESULTS. (SPECIAL TO THE PRESS.* TIMARU, December 2~. The South Canterbury Bowling Centre'* Christmas tournament was advanced a further Stat-- to-day. Conditions were good for the „-rater part of The day, but a southerly buster late in the afternoon proved difficult to contend against. As the final stages ot the rinks and pairs competitions approach the standard of play becomes higher, and some good games were witnessed. Results: — PAIRS. WESTERN GREEN—SECTION' B. (UNITED PRESS ASSOCIATION—BT ELECTRIC TELEGBAtH—COPTBIGHT.) SUVA, December 27. Members of the Canadian bowling team on their way to New Zealand by the Aorangi were welcomed here, and played a 12 -rink game at a local club. The personnel of the team is;Dr. Krupp (captain).
